Buscar

PROVA ONLINE SISTEMAS OPERACIONAIS

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 4 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Continue navegando


Prévia do material em texto

SISTEMAS OPERACIONAIS
	
	
	
	Aluno(a): RINALDO SOARES SANT ANA
	Matrícula: 201002248221
	Desempenho: 8,0 de 10,0
	Data: 21/11/2014 18:19:15 (Finalizada)
	
	 1a Questão (Ref.: 201002288235)
	Pontos: 1,0  / 1,0
	Qual a diferença básica entre um processo e um PROGRAMA?
		
	
	Um processo é um PROGRAMA em disco. Um PROGRAMA é um processo em execução.
	 
	Um processo é um programa em execução. Um programa é um arquivo em disco.
	
	Um processo é um THREAD. Um programa é um arquivo em disco.
	
	Um programa é um processo em execução. Um processo é um arquivo em disco.
	
	Um programa é um conjunto de processos. Um processo é uma unidade básica.
		
	
	
	 2a Questão (Ref.: 201002288839)
	Pontos: 1,0  / 1,0
	Os sistemas operacionais criam estruturas de controle, chamadas processo, para controlar a execução dos PROGRAMAS de usuário. Essa estrutura registra informações sobre a situação do processo durante todo seu processamento, sendo uma dessas informações o estado do processo. Quanto aos estados básicos de um processo podemos afirmar que:
		
	
	Sempre que um processo é criado, ele entra no estado de execução sem necessidade de escalonamento
	
	Não há nenhuma relação entre os estados de pronto e de execução
	 
	O escalonador seleciona processos que estejam no estado de pronto e os coloca em execução, obedecendo os critérios estabelecidos (tempo, prioridade)
	
	Ao solicitar uma operação de E/S (por exemplo, entrada de dados pelo usuário via teclado) um processo que esteja em execução fica aguardando a conclusão da operação no estado de pronto
	
	O estado de execução está diretamente associado aos dispositivos de E/S, ou seja, um processo que aguarda a conclusão de um operação de E/S encontra-se nesse estado
		
	
	
	 3a Questão (Ref.: 201002288554)
	Pontos: 0,0  / 1,0
	No contexto de processos, como pode ocorrer uma condição de corrida?
		
	
	Uma condição de corrida é uma técnica utilizada para medir o tempo de execução de um processo.
	
	Uma condição de corrida é uma técnica computacional aplicada aos processos para que os mesmos sejam comparados com relação ao tempo de execução.
	 
	Uma condição de corrida ocorre quando um ou MAIS processos iniciam a execução concomitante e competem no tempo para terminar primeiro.
	 
	Uma condição de corrida pode ocorrer quando dois ou mais processos estão lendo ou escrevendo algum dado compartilhado e o resultado final depende de qual e quando executa precisamente.
	
	Não haverá condição de corrida em sistemas multitarefa.
		
	
	
	 4a Questão (Ref.: 201002290039)
	Pontos: 0,0  / 1,0
	Um processo pode estar em execução ser interrompido retornando ao estado de "pronto". O que pode ter provocado está mudança de estado?
		
	
	um programa com prioridade mais ALTA
	
	uma requisição de acesso a um dispositivo de entrada/saída
	 
	a memória pelo término do espaço disponível para o processo
	 
	o temporizador (relógio) pelo término da fatia de tempo
	
	o sistema operacional pelo término da fatia de tempo
		
	
	
	 5a Questão (Ref.: 201002855569)
	Pontos: 1,0  / 1,0
	Um Sistema Operacional (SO) realiza o gerenciamento: 
(I)_________________, que inclui o fornecimento do sistema de arquivos para a representação de arquivos e diretórios e o gerenciamento do espaço em dispositivos com GRANDE capacidade de armazenamento de dados. 
(II)________________, que são a unidade básica de trabalho do SO. Isso inclui a sua criação, sua exclusão e o fornecimento de mecanismos para a sua comunicação e sincronização. 
(III)_______________, controlando que PARTES estão sendo usadas e por quem. Além disso, é responsável pela alocação e liberação dinâmica de seu espaço. 
As lacunas I, II e III são, correta e respectivamente, preenchidas por:
		
	
	de arquivos - de barramentos - de DISCOS
	
	em memória secundária - de serviços - em memória PRINCIPAL
	
	de discos - de threads - de cache
	 
	de armazenamento - de processos - de memória
	
	de I/O - de tempos de CPU - de RAM
		
	
	
	 6a Questão (Ref.: 201002288841)
	Pontos: 1,0  / 1,0
	Os sistemas operacionais criam estruturas de controle, chamadas processo, para controlar a execução dos PROGRAMAS, sejam do usuário ou do próprio sistema. Essa estrutura registra informações sobre a situação do processo durante todo seu processamento, sendo uma dessas informações o estado do processo.
Avalie as sentenças a seguir e assinale a correta.
		
	 
	O escalonador organiza a fila de processos em estado de PRONTO. Para escalonadores preemptivos existe a possibilidade de determinar uma fatia de tempo (TIME slice) para que o processo se mantenha em estado de EXECUÇÃO, após esse tempo o processo retorna para a fila de PRONTO
	
	O estado de EXECUÇÃO representa o processo aguardando ser escalonado, ou seja, o processo depende da escolha por PARTE do sistema operacional para que possa executar seu código (instruções)
	
	A transição entre os três estados (PRONTO, ESPERA E EXECUÇÃO) é possível em ambos os sentidos.
	
	O escalonador também pode selecionar processo em ESPERA para execução.
	
	O estado de ESPERA representa o processo aguardando o fim da fatia de tempo de umprocesso em EXECUÇÂO
		
	
	
	 7a Questão (Ref.: 201002305045)
	Pontos: 1,0  / 1,0
	Suponha que um usuário esteja utilizando um editor de texto em um terminal Windows. Em um dado momento ele nota que o COMPUTADOR ficou lento. O usuário confirma que aparentemente não há nenhum PROGRAMA sendo executado além do Windows e do Word. Ao conferir no gerenciador de tarefas, ele observa que existe um novo processo chamado "backup". Entretanto, não há nenhuma interface para lidar com esse processo. Neste caso, podemos dizer que o processo "backup" é um processo do tipo:
		
	
	Thread.
	
	UNDERGROUND.
	
	Foreground.
	
	Daemon.
	 
	Background.
		
	
	
	 8a Questão (Ref.: 201002284706)
	Pontos: 1,0  / 1,0
	Em relação ao conceito de processos, marque a assertiva CORRETA:
		
	
	Apenas sistemas operacionais monotarefa suportam mais de uma instância de um PROGRAMA em execução.
	
	Quando há duas instâncias de um mesmo programa em execução, pode-se dizer que há dois processos iguais.
	
	Quando há duas instâncias de um mesmo programa em execução, pode-se dizer que há um único processo responsável pelas duas instâncias.
	 
	Quando há duas instâncias de um mesmo programa em execução, pode-se dizer que há dois processos diferentes (um para cada instância).
	
	Sistemas multitarefa não suportam mais de uma instância do mesmo programa em execução.
		
	
	
	 9a Questão (Ref.: 201002328573)
	Pontos: 1,0  / 1,0
	Um sistema operacional pode ser definido como um conjunto de rotinas executado pelo processador. Também é certo dizer que o sistema operacional atua como uma interface entre o usuário e o COMPUTADOR. Marque a alternativa INCORRETA em relação ao conceito de sistemas operacionais:
		
	
	Um sistema operacional é responsável por gerenciar os recursos computacionais
	
	São componentes básicos de um sistema operacional: interface com o usuário; gerência do processador; gerência de memória; gerência de dispositivos; sistema de arquivos
	 
	É impossível fazer uso de um COMPUTADOR que não tenha um sistema operacional
	
	Um sistema operacional deve facilitar acesso aos recursos do sistema
	
	Um sistema operacional deve compartilhar os recursos do sistema de forma organizada e protegida
		
	
	
	 10a Questão (Ref.: 201002388643)
	Pontos: 1,0  / 1,0
	No âmbito de sistemas operacionais, uma seção ou região crítica é a:
		
	
	área dosistema operacional que contém o código do LOADER.
	
	área da memória que contém dados compartilhados.
	
	área do PROGRAMA que é executada 80% do tempo.
	
	PARTE da memória usada para operações criptográficas.
	 
	PARTE do programa que acessa dados compartilhados.